Job Overview
As a Financial Services Professional with New York Life, you will provide personalized financial guidance to clients, lead workshops, develop customized financial plans, and build long‑term relationships to help them achieve financial security.
Professional Development- Comprehensive three‑year training and development program.
- Support in client acquisition and business development strategies.
- Support in financial planning and technical expertise.
- Support in relationship building and client engagement.
- Support in marketing, networking, and prospecting techniques.
- Support in practice management and long‑term business growth.
- Lead client workshops and educational seminars while delivering personalized financial guidance based on each client’s risk tolerance, goals, and long‑term objectives.
- Help clients implement comprehensive financial strategies, including life insurance, savings programs, mutual funds, and other solutions designed to strengthen overall financial security.
- Analyze and manage client financial data within the CRM to evaluate current financial positions, cash flow, future goals, and long‑term projections.
- Build and expand client relationships through social media, targeted marketing initiatives, and professional networking while establishing yourself as a trusted financial resource.
- Develop and execute customized financial plans tailored to each client’s unique needs by leveraging a full range of products and services.
